Transaction

3915d0bfa48eb2a1c7edebd0536c74ffc74fa72a07c00645309cdae11b8715dc
322,335 confirmations
Timestamp
1580394649
Block615,224
Fee71,667 sats
Fee rate12.2 sats/vB
view on mempool.space

Inputs & Outputs

Inputs